reasonable-lens-0.2.1.1: Lens implementation. It is more small but adequately.
Control.Lens.Util.TH
bndrName :: TyVarBndr -> Name Source
replaceTypeVar :: Name -> Name -> Type -> Type Source
replaceCxtVar :: Name -> Name -> Cxt -> Cxt Source
replaceTvbsVar :: Name -> Name -> [TyVarBndr] -> [TyVarBndr] Source
judgeName :: Name -> Name -> Name -> Name Source
type2List :: Type -> [Name] Source
cxt2List :: Cxt -> [Name] Source
tvbs2List :: [TyVarBndr] -> [Name] Source